1051 /* There are many possibilities here to consider:
1052 - Assume YYFAIL is not used. It's too flawed to consider. See
1053 <http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/bison-patches/2009-12/msg00024.html>
1054 for details. YYERROR is fine as it does not invoke this
1056 - If this state is a consistent state with a default action, then
1057 the only way this function was invoked is if the default action
1058 is an error action. In that case, don't check for expected
1059 tokens because there are none.
1060 - The only way there can be no lookahead present (in yychar) is if
1061 this state is a consistent state with a default action. Thus,
1062 detecting the absence of a lookahead is sufficient to determine
1063 that there is no unexpected or expected token to report. In that
1064 case, just report a simple "syntax error".
1065 - Don't assume there isn't a lookahead just because this state is a
1066 consistent state with a default action. There might have been a
1067 previous inconsistent state, consistent state with a non-default
1068 action, or user semantic action that manipulated yychar.
1069 - Of course, the expected token list depends on states to have
1070 correct lookahead information, and it depends on the parser not
1071 to perform extra reductions after fetching a lookahead from the
1072 scanner and before detecting a syntax error. Thus, state merging
1073 (from LALR or IELR) and default reductions corrupt the expected
1074 token list. However, the list is correct for canonical LR with
1075 one exception: it will still contain any token that will not be
1076 accepted due to an error action in a later state.

1810 /* User semantic actions sometimes alter yychar, and that requires
1811 that yytoken be updated with the new translation. We take the
1812 approach of translating immediately before every use of yytoken.
1813 One alternative is translating here after every semantic action,
1814 but that translation would be missed if the semantic action invokes
1815 YYABORT, YYACCEPT, or YYERROR immediately after altering yychar or
1816 if it invokes YYBACKUP. In the case of YYABORT or YYACCEPT, an
1817 incorrect destructor might then be invoked immediately. In the
1818 case of YYERROR or YYBACKUP, subsequent parser actions might lead
1819 to an incorrect destructor call or verbose syntax error message
1820 before the lookahead is translated. */
